Error exporting static site

At a glance
The community member was having trouble exporting a static site, receiving an error message "Download failed". After trying different browsers, the issue seemed to be temporary, as the next day the export started working again. Another community member was able to clone the site and export it successfully, suggesting the issue may have been with the original community member's setup. The comments indicate it could have been a temporary problem or something in the changes that was causing the build to fail, which the community member then fixed.
